We are looking for an Operations Admin Support to join our team. Custom Helicopters Ltd. provides helicopter support to clients for various applications, while providing high-quality services with a commitment to safety, quality, and value.
Reporting into the Manager of Operations, the Operations Admin Support position is accountable for facilitating and maintaining revenue-related administrative functions and data processes for Flight Operations.
Responsibilities:
Support Flight operations with a dynamic environment.
Conduct daily audits of flight reports, flight tracking reports, dispatch logs, ledgers, project sheets, material packages, and related data for accuracy, and follow-up on errors or omissions.
Efficiently organize, store and analyze data with attention to security and confidentiality.
Ensure adequacy, accuracy and legitimacy of data. Review data, from both internal and external databases, for inconsistencies or anomalies.
Ensure data is collected, input, verified, stored, managed and analyzed correctly, billing resolution, and other fleet tracking and movement tasks.
Complete daily reconciliation of vouchers and warrants, including identifying discrepancies and maintaining a log of outstanding items.
Coordinate follow-ups with ISC and participate in daily update meetings with the Manager of Operations and Revenue Analyst.
Ensure that information flows timely and securely to and from the organization, as well as within.
Facilitate and develop inter-departmental process improvements that increase efficiency and provide input to assist in the establishment (or modification of) existing procedures, and/or business practices related to flight operations.
Process payments on POS machine for ESS as required.
Provide cross-functional support to other teams and/or departments.
Daily Voucher and Warrant Matching from the entries in the Portal/Interface
Identify discrepancies or issues with the matched vouchers
Assist the revenue analyst as required with requesting missing vouchers/warrants
Frequent meetings with Manger of Operations and Revenue Analyst for updates
Other duties as assigned by Manager.
Qualifications:
Attention to Detail - Meticulous and accurate in reviewing data and identifying discrepancies.
Problem Solving - Strong analytical skills to resolve revenue and billing issues.
Collaboration - Effective in cross-functional teamwork, especially with Operations, Finance, and Commercial departments.
Time Management & Prioritization - Capable of managing competing deadlines and multitasking efficiently.
Technical Skills - Proficiency in spreadsheet tools (e.g., Microsoft Excel); familiarity with Cirro and other revenue software is an asset.
